Vegetarian Lebanese restaurant with vegan dishes as well as specialty coffee. Open Mon-Fri 08:30-16:00, Sat 09:00-16:00. Closed Sun.

Small family-owned Lebanese café in the heart of the Morningside road. Selection of salads, vine leaves, spinach pasties, green beans, fattoush, (the best in town) baba ganoush and falafel wraps, hummus and others. You can also have baklawa, apple cake or crunch bar. Selections of kombuchas, ginger beers, cafés, teas and hot chocolate. All mentioned are fully vegan.
